Sheffield Wednesday are currently playing in the Championship, but they are 12th in the standings and they are not really involved in the race for a Premier League promotion. In the FA Cup they made a good performance though reaching the 1/8-finals.

 

In the previous round of the FA Cup Sheffield Wednesday visited Queens Park Rangers in the capital and went home with a 2-1 win. Morgan Fox and Sam Winnall scored for the visitors. Wednesday already eliminated one Premier League from the FA Cup this season – they did the job against Brighton & Hove Albion at the American Express.

 

Sheffield Wednesday have won the FA Cup three times in their history, but the last time was in 1935.

 

Manchester City are the current holders of the FA Cup. The Cityzens won the Carabao Cup again last week and the FA Cup is another goal for them to chase, especially when they are already out of the race for the Premier League.

 

Right now Pep Guardiola’s team is in a run of four consecutive wins in all competitions, including beating Real Madrid at the Santiago Bernabeu in the Champions League. If we forget about their failure in the Premier League this season, Man City are in a really good place at the moment.

 

Aymeric Laporte got injured again and this is Guardiola’s biggest problem at the moment. The Frenchman is the club’s best defender, so him missing is not very good for City’s ambitions. Especially when Guardiola do not have enough depth in defense at the moment.
